Differences

Reasons to consider the Intel Core i5-9500F

  • CPU is newer: launch date 5 year(s) 10 month(s) later
  • 2 more cores, run more applications at once: 6 vs 4
  • 2 more threads: 6 vs 4
  • Around 38% higher clock speed: 4.40 GHz vs 3.20 GHz
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running processor: 14 nm vs 22 nm
  • Around 50% more L1 cache; more data can be stored in the L1 cache for quick access later
  • Around 50% more L2 cache; more data can be stored in the L2 cache for quick access later
  • 2.3x more L3 cache, more data can be stored in the L3 cache for quick access later
  • 4x more maximum memory size: 128 GB vs 32 GB
  • Around 43% better performance in PassMark - Single thread mark: 2598 vs 1816
  • 2.2x better performance in PassMark - CPU mark: 10028 vs 4572
